Low-Calorie Pizza Rolls Recipe
These Low-Calorie Pizza Rolls are a simple, tasty snack made by filling tortillas with cheese and pizza sauce, then baking them until crispy. Perfect for a quick, healthier twist on traditional pizza flavors.

Ingredients
- 4 small tortillas
- 1/2 cup shredded low-fat mozzarella cheese
- 1/4 cup pizza sauce
- Prepare the tortillas: Lay out the tortillas on a clean surface to prepare for filling.
- Add sauce and cheese: Spread approximately 1 tablespoon of pizza sauce evenly over each tortilla. Sprinkle about 2 tablespoons of shredded mozzarella cheese on top of the sauce.
- Roll the tortillas: Tightly roll up each tortilla, starting from one edge, to form pizza rolls.
- Bake the rolls: Place the rolled tortillas seam-side down on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Bake in a preheated oven at 375°F (190°C) for 12-15 minutes or until the outside is crispy and golden brown.
- Serve: Remove from the oven, let cool for a few minutes, then slice if desired and enjoy your crispy low-calorie pizza rolls.
Notes
- Use low-fat cheese to keep calorie count down.
- Choose whole wheat tortillas for added fiber.
- Feel free to add extra veggies inside for more nutrition.
- Check baking time as ovens vary; avoid burning the rolls.
- Serve with extra pizza sauce for dipping if preferred.
